    What's the difference between the SMA and EMA? Are there particular time frames where one is better than the other?

    • @RileyColeman
      @RileyColeman  4 ปีที่แล้ว +1

      Simple moving average takes each data point or candle and sets an equal weighting to it when forming the SMA line. An exponential moving average takes the most recent points of data and gives more weight to them. What this does for the lines is a EMA line will react to movement quicker in a stock and a SMA will be slower to react. There isn't time frames that the different lines work better in it's more about preference of what you want.
